Step 1: Accessing the Sound Settings Menu

To reset your Vizio sound settings, you’ll need to access the Sound Settings menu on your TV. Here’s how:

  • Press the Menu button on your Vizio remote control.
  • Navigate to the Audio or Sound option using the arrow buttons.
  • Select Sound Settings or Audio Settings using the OK button.

Step 2: Resetting the Sound Settings

Once you’re in the Sound Settings menu, it’s time to reset the sound settings to their default values. Here’s how:

  • Scroll down to the Reset or Reset to Default option using the arrow buttons.
  • Select the Reset option using the OK button.
  • Confirm that you want to reset the sound settings to their default values by selecting Yes or OK.

What Happens When You Reset Your Sound Settings?

When you reset your Vizio sound settings, all customized settings will be erased, and the TV will revert to its default sound settings. This means that any adjustments you’ve made to the equalizer, bass, or treble will be lost. Don’t worry, though – we’ll show you how to customize your sound settings again in the next section.

Advanced Sound Settings for the Audiophile

If you’re an audiophile, you may want to explore some of the more advanced sound settings on your Vizio TV. Here are a few options to consider:

  • DTS TruVolume: This feature helps to normalize the volume levels between different TV channels and programs, reducing the need for frequent volume adjustments.
  • DTS Surround Sensation: This feature enhances the surround sound experience, creating a more immersive audio environment.
  • Dialogue Enhancement: This feature helps to improve dialogue clarity, making it easier to understand what’s being said.

Troubleshooting Common Sound Issues

Despite resetting your Vizio sound settings, you may still encounter some common sound issues. Here are some troubleshooting tips to help you resolve these issues:

  • No sound or low volume: Check that the TV’s volume is not muted, and that the speakers are not set to “Off.” Also, ensure that the audio output is set to “TV Speakers” rather than an external device.
  • Distortion or static: Check for any loose connections or interference from other devices. Try resetting the TV’s audio processing or updating the firmware to the latest version.
